What It's Like Staying Near Macon College

The area spanning Warner Robins and Byron along the I-75 corridor is a mid-size suburban zone built around military, academic, and retail anchors rather than a walkable urban core. Most hotels sit near highway exits and strip-mall retail - walkability is low, but car access to golf courses, the Museum of Aviation, and Robins Air Force Base is genuinely fast. Driving is the primary mode of transport here, and parking is free at virtually every property in this stretch.

The crowd pattern skews toward Robins AFB contractors, university visitors, and regional road travelers rather than leisure tourists, which means weekday occupancy runs high but weekends tend to be quieter. For golfers, this translates to easier weekend tee times and less congestion on local roads Saturday through Sunday.

Practical Booking & Area Strategy

The two primary positioning zones for golfers are Watson Boulevard in Warner Robins - which runs directly past Warner Robins Place Mall and puts you closest to International City Golf Course - and the Byron exit cluster around Exit 149 off I-75, which sits closer to the Peach Shops and offers slightly easier access toward Macon's Grand Opera House and the Macon Centreplex. The Byron cluster is around 11 km from Middle Georgia Regional Airport, making it a strong arrival-day choice if flying in.

Beyond golf, the area delivers the Museum of Aviation at Robins Air Force Base (a legitimate half-day attraction), High Falls State Park for post-round recovery walks, and the Andersonville National Historic Site within a manageable day-trip radius. Book at least 6 weeks ahead if your dates overlap with Robins AFB training rotations or Middle Georgia State University events - occupancy in this corridor can spike quickly despite the volume of properties, and rates climb without much warning during those windows.

Smart Travel & Timing Advice

The Warner Robins-Byron corridor runs warmest and busiest from April through October, which aligns with peak golf season in Central Georgia. Course conditions at International City Golf Course and surrounding public tracks are at their best from late March through May before summer heat sets in, and this spring window also represents a price inflection point - rates at properties along Watson Boulevard and the I-75 Byron exits can climb noticeably once university calendars and AFB rotation schedules overlap.

Late October through February is the quietest booking window: fewer AFB-related guests, reduced university traffic, and last-minute availability more likely. For golfers, a 2-night minimum makes sense to cover at least two rounds without the logistical overhead of a single-night stay. If your visit overlaps with a Middle Georgia State University graduation weekend or a major Robins AFB event, book around 8 weeks out - the limited hotel stock in this corridor sells through faster than the market size would suggest.
